The catholic Church is a religion with a clear hierarchy, and a worldwide spiritual leader that can speak for the whole religion. Sunni Islam is no more centralized than US protestants.
In France, the government strived to have a body that can be seen as the local "leader" of the Muslim faith. AFAIK, it always condemns the terrorists and other forms of religious hatred (we have a problem with Muslim antisemitism).
When protestant cults massacre people on the other side of the world (more precisely, in Uganda), do you hear the outrage from "the protestants". Closer to home, when Phelps desacralizes a funeral, you probably hear outrage from individual protestant churches, but where is the outrage of "the protestants" to be seen?
If there was such a thing as a Muslim pope, you can bet you'll often hear the guy condemning the terrorists. But there is no more Muslim pope than there is a protestant pope, and the nutjobs are free from condemnation by a spiritual authority.

Sunni Islam is a religion where anybody and his dog can become a priest, just like protestantism. As a result, there is a great variety of doctrines, that are more or less liberal/reactionary. Islam is "organized" in these different churches, that act as organizations representatives of themselves.
The French experience shows that it is difficult to unite them into a cohesive organization. It has been years since the "Council of the Muslim Belief" has been created at the French government's initiative, and the internal politicking are still crippling. On the divisive issue of the headscarf ban, the Council pretty much splitted up. The only reason why it still exists today is because of the life support provided by the government.
Now, not many countries will try to actually create a central authority for Islam where none exists. Imagine what happens when a non-state-sponsored organization of this kind meets a divisive question: it splits up, just like Muslim denominations have done since Muhammed.
As such, Sunni Islam is pretty much doomed to have a great many small-scale leaders that represent only themselves and a small following. This is the reason why, even when one sees a liberal Imam on TV who condemns everything you want, one can't really think "the Muslims think so". Simply because the liberal Imam doesn't represent anybody but himself.
